US: Coronavirus victims buried on New York's Hart Island

A mass burial of coronavirus victims is taking place in the United States, Report says, citing Reuters.
Troubling new images released Thursday show nearly a dozen contracted workers in protective suits burying stacks of wooden coffins in a mass grave.
“For decades, Hart Island has been used to lay to rest decedents who have not been claimed by family members. We will continue using the Island in that order during this crisis. We will probably bury those people who have passed away from COVID on the Island in the coming days,” mayoral spokeswoman Freddi Goldstein said.
